Betty Broussard Torricelli's Obituary
Betty Ann Broussard Torricelli passed away on Sunday, August 9, 2020 in Covington, LA. She was born on October 2, 1930 in New Orleans, LA to the late Milburn Broussard and Cornelia Guillory Broussard.
Betty was the beloved wife of Albert V. Torricelli for 72 years. She was the loving mother of Sharon Marie Phillips (Bill), Bridget Anne LeBlanc (Dalton), and Vicki Ann Townsend (Charlie). Betty was the proud Grammy of Brian Phillips, Courtney Brehm (Jonathan), Jeffrey LeBlanc, Christopher Townsend, and the late Michael Phillips; great-grandmother of Penelope Elizabeth Brehm. She was the sister of the late Merlin Broussard. Betty is also survived by a host of nieces, nephews, and friends.
Betty was a dedicated wife, mother, grandmother, and great-grandmother. She was always there with unconditional love and heartfelt caring for her family and friends. She treasured each moment with those she loved, especially in her role as Grammy. Betty had a vivacious personality and always made those around her laugh.
